Output 39122d00851062062e6dc920381b11d63e3c2446ffc70343a098edc1644b0455:20

value
89990000
script pubkey
OP_0 OP_PUSHBYTES_20 efa6a734cd1ae18bc68575a6561eb6c2d7dfc934
address
ltc1qa7n2wdxdrtsch359wkn9v84kcttaljf5q0yu03
transaction
39122d00851062062e6dc920381b11d63e3c2446ffc70343a098edc1644b0455
spent
true